bidder with -1 rating

I have someone bidding on an item I am selling with a -1 rating. Is there anything I can do on my account to prevent this buyer bidding further. I really can't bothered chasing someone for payment....

    In My Account - Preferences there is a Buyers Requirement option.
    Use this to block bidders with feedback of -1 or less.

    or go to help section type in block bidders pick the first sub section and you can add the user id. if you think the item will sell for more than they have bid i wouldnt delete there bid but it will stopping them re bidding. did a similar thing this week, 0% feedback (got nothing against them before i get flamed) bid on my item I sent him/her a message to ask for confirmation that they were happy with my payments terms (ie no paypal) no reply. I blocked further bids then recvd an email saying why you block my bid?... just ignored them.

    incidently I'm assuming there previous negs were for non payment?

  • Hi, I appreciate your concern that the bidder only has 1 rating, but if you block them how will they ever get their rating any higher? We all start out at 0 and in order to increase our rating we need to make purchases and sales. However, if he has negative comments for non payment etc you could either annotate your item and state that bidders with less that "5" rating or whatever, are exempt from bidding, or annotate stating that items must be paid for within 2 days or somthing. You make the rules on when you require paying. If the buyer does not pay then report them and send a "second chance offer" to the bid below the winning bidder! Hope this helps. I just think it is shame that people with 1 rating are considred "bad", they may have only made one sale or purchase to date.:j
